A salt-inhibited cytochrome c reductase obtained from the moderately halophilic bacterium, Micrococcus halodenitrificans.

A membrane-bound cytochrome c reductase from Micrococcus halodenitrificans was inhibited by NaCl at concentrations as low as 0.05 m. The inhibition was competitive with respect to cytochrome c and noncompetitive with respect to reduced nicotinamide adenine dinucleotide. Lentibacillus salis sp. nov., a moderately halophilic bacterium isolated from a salt lake.

A Gram-positive, moderately halophilic bacterium, designated strain BH113T, was isolated from a salt lake located in Xinjiang Province, China. Cells of the strain were aerobic, spore-forming, motile rods with flagella. The organism grew optimally at 37 degrees C and pH 8.0 in the presence of 10 % (w/v) NaCl.
